Abstract

We propose a new phenomenon in zinc-blende semiconductors, the magnetoelectric effect, which occurs when there exist simultaneously electric-dipole- and magnetic-dipole-induced conduction-electron spin resonance. We point out that this effect can lead to an anomalous dependence of the spin-resonance intensity on the sign of either the dc magnetic field B 0 or the wave vector q of the photon. The effect also provides an elegant way of determining the parameter which causes the electric-dipole-induced conduction-electron spin resonance.
